2017 Home!
« on: September 12, 2016, 11:00:23 AM »

Got my new CVO Streetglide home Friday. Heres a few things I've noticed so far. The clutch hits Really late. Will take some getting used to. Also, when I shift I can feel the clunk from the transmission in my clutch lever. And most noticeable is a strange whirling sound coming from the drive belt I think. Maybe the rear wheel is not aligned just right? The whirl sound is not effected by engine RPM or the transmission. The bike its self is very nice. The engine pulls hard. Im very happy to get ride of all the valve train noise I had with my 110. This is the first CVO I've owned that come with the out door storage cover.
Now to get some sort of pipes or slip ons for it. It just doesn't sound like it looks.
